// Test that debug-evaluate doesn't crash when this is used before super() call
// in constructor.
Debug = debug.Debug
var result;
function listener(event, exec_state, event_data, data)
{
try {
if (event == Debug.DebugEvent.Break) {
result = exec_state.frame(0).evaluate("this.a").value();
}
} catch (e) {
result = e.message;
}
}
Debug.setListener(listener);
class A { constructor () { this.a = 239; } }
class B extends A {
constructor () {
debugger;
assertTrue(result.indexOf("Cannot access 'this' from debugger") >= 0);
super();
debugger;
assertEquals(239, result);
}
}
new B();
Debug.setListener(null);
